Morales invited to rookie minicamp with Panthers
5/15/2014 10:00:00 PM | Football
Former Weber State linebacker Anthony Morales has been invited to the rookie minicamp for the Carolina Panthers. The two-day rookie minicamp begins Friday and will include those players drafted, undrafted free agents and 34 tryout players.
Morales, a native of Edmond, Okla., finished his four-year career with the Wildcats in 2013. He served as a defensive captain for the last three years earned Big Sky All-Conference honors three straight years. As a senior in 2013 he was named Team Defensive MVP and finished third in the Big Sky in tackles at 10 per game.
He played in 40 career games at Weber State and recorded 342 career tackles, the fifth most in school history. He also ranks third in WSU history in career assisted tackles and 10th in unassisted tackles.
